Form 4: Synaptics Executive Vikram Gupta Sells Shares Under 10b5-1 Trading Plan
SEC Form 4 Filing
Synaptics Senior Vice President Vikram Gupta sold 411 shares of common stock at $81.63 per share on December 4, 2024, under a pre-arranged 10b5-1 trading plan.
Summary
- Vikram Gupta, a Senior Vice President at Synaptics, sold 411 shares of the company's common stock on December 4, 2024.
- The sale was executed at a price of $81.63 per share.
- This transaction was conducted under a pre-established 10b5-1 trading plan, which was set up on March 14, 2024.
- Following the sale, Mr. Gupta still directly owns 40,795 shares of Synaptics common stock.

Industry Context
This is a routine filing related to insider trading activity. It is common for executives to use 10b5-1 plans to manage their stock sales and avoid accusations of trading on inside information.
